Accreditation

Stage 1 (Delivered by LSIB):
The programme involves delivery through on-line Learning Management System (LMS). This stage leads to award of Level 7 Diploma in Strategic Management and Leadership. Credits earned at this stage - 120 credits (60 ECTS).

Stage 2 (Delivered by LSIB):
This stage leads to award of Professional Certificate.

Stage 3 (Delivered by the University / awarding body)
On completion of the diploma programme you progress / Top up with Degree through a UK University for progression to the MBA degree. The stage 3 is delivered via distance learning by faculties from the University / awarding body. Credits earned at this stage - 60 credits (30 ECTS).
